Output de309261e8184b1d234844fd3712df9d62d42c9007964d6693fdcfefbee26265:1

value
1626
script pubkey
OP_0 OP_PUSHBYTES_20 7932da0c91056204dc6ad067fead4ff124d72b8d
address
bc1q0yed5ry3q43qfhr26pnlat207yjdw2udjqygln
transaction
de309261e8184b1d234844fd3712df9d62d42c9007964d6693fdcfefbee26265
confirmations
66676
spent
true